Ingredients for Crepes Alton Brown Recipe
- 2 cups all-purpose flour
- 4 large eggs
- 2 cups milk
- 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on vanilla extract

Step-by-Step Preparation of Crepes Alton Brown Recipe
- Whisk together flour, eggs, milk, melted butter, salt, pepper, and vanilla extract in a large bowl until smooth. Allow the batter to rest for at least 30 minutes to allow the flavors to meld.
- Heat a lightly oiled griddle or frying pan over medium heat.
- Pour ¼ cup of batter onto the hot griddle for each crepe.
- Cook for 1-2 minutes per side, or until golden brown and cooked through. The key is to ensure the crepe is cooked evenly and avoids burning.
- Transfer the cooked crepes to a plate and keep warm.
Tips & Troubleshooting, Crepes Alton Brown Recipe
If the crepes are sticking to the pan, ensure the pan is properly oiled and the heat is at the correct temperature. If the crepes are too thick, adjust the amount of batter per crepe.
